Small and low-income credit unions are now being offeredtraining videos for their supervisory committee members.

|

The NCUA said the videos from its Office of Small Credit Union Initiatives includes six modules,all 10 minutes or less, addressing topics that include monitoringmanagement activities, annual auditions, member accountverification and handling member complaints.

|

“Our intent is that by providing free, accessible training itwill be easier to recruit volunteers and increase the effectivenessof committee members,” NCUA Chair Debbie Matz said in an agencyannouncement.

|

“We chose the supervisory committee as our target audiencebecause of the critical role these committee members play inensuring the safety and soundness of the credit union,” Matzsaid.

|

The video series is available online. The agency said more operational and regulatorytraining modules will follow next year.
